Underground timber‑eating insects are notorious for their very concealed routines, enabling them to chomp away at structural wood for months or perhaps years without being spotted. They move completely hidden, taking a trip through below ground tunnels and minute fractures in masonry to pass from the soil outside into the warm interior wall areas. By the time a property owner observes deformed baseboards, drooping ceilings, or bubbling drywall, the building's structural stability might already be seriously deteriorated. Setting up a thorough inspection acts as an early‑alert measure, identifying feeding nests before they cause substantial, uninsured damage.
A thorough termite inspection in Weston entails an in-depth evaluation of the whole home perimeter, covering the main structure, subfloor, roof cavity, and any outdoor wood fences or garden retaining walls. Licensed inspectors utilize specialized equipment to see far get more info beyond what the unaided eye can identify. Advanced thermal imaging gadgets identify heat patterns produced by big groups of bugs moving behind plaster. All at once, precise wetness meters find damp areas triggered by condensation or progressive plumbing leakages, which create the perfect humid conditions that termite nests look for when extending their range.
During the physical evaluation, the inspector will also sound the available timber elements of the home using a specialised donger rod. This basic yet extremely efficient method relies on acoustics, as hollow woods produce a clearly different sound when tapped if the internal fibers have been hollowed out by wood boring pests. Technicians also look for more subtle signs of activity such as microscopic mud tracking tubes along foundation brickwork, disposed of swarm wings near windowsills, and tight packing frass near ventilation grates. Collecting all this crucial field information permits the expert to map out any existing threat zones and provide clear guidance on the very best preventative actions.
The distinct environment of the Capital Area heavily affects insect activity and the timing of their incursions. Sweltering summertime heat spikes followed by ice-cold winter seasons force local pest nests to customize their nesting and foraging patterns to adapt to changing soil temperature levels. Greater temperature levels speed up their feeding cycles, whereas winter season's chill presses the nests deeper into insulated wall cavities or sub‑floor areas near home heating ducts. Since these bugs migrate seasonally, consistent annual monitoring is important a location that seems pest‑free during cooler periods can rapidly become a major foraging hotspot once the spring rains start.
